Foreground/background network stats using sets.

Teach NetworkStats about "counter sets" coming from kernel, and use
them to track usage in foreground/background.  Add AID_NET_BW_ACCT to
system_server so it can control counter sets.

Move to composite key of NetworkIdentitySet, UID, set, and tag when
recording historical usage.  Persisting still clusters by identity,
since that is heaviest object.

Request async stats poll during systemReady() to bootstrap later
delta calculations. Reset kernel counters when UID removed. Update
various tests.
